Cape Verde Celebrates Historic World Cup Draw Against Spain
Historic World Cup Draw:
Cape Verde has secured a historic 0-0 draw against European giants Spain in their opening FIFA World Cup fixture. The result ignited widespread celebrations across Praia, as thousands of citizens gathered in fan zones to mark the team's first-ever appearance on the world stage. Despite entering the match as heavy underdogs, the squad successfully held off one of the tournament's top contenders to earn a critical point in Group H.
Underdog Performance:
The team, known as the Blue Sharks, qualified for their first World Cup by overcoming Cameroon, proving their rising stature in African football. Supporters and visitors alike praised the squad's defensive discipline and intensity against Spain's experienced roster. Many in the nation view this result not merely as a stalemate, but as a symbolic victory that validates the country's growing football infrastructure and ambition.
Tournament Outlook:
Looking ahead, Cape Verde faces Uruguay and Saudi Arabia in their remaining group matches, which will determine if the team can advance to the knockout stages. Regardless of the final outcome, the performance has significantly bolstered the national image and pride. The success is being celebrated as a landmark moment for the archipelago nation of 500,000, signaling that their time in international football has arrived.
